Catawba Country Club
About Catawba Country Club
Catawba Country Club is a 18-hole golf course located in Newton, North Carolina (28658). The course was designed by Donald Ross and established in 1947. From the Blue Tees tees, the course plays to 6,627 yards with a par of 72. The Blue Tees tees carry a slope rating of 128 and a course rating of 72.7.
Walking is permitted.

What would a 15-handicap shoot at Catawba Country Club?expand_more
A 15-handicap golfer playing the Gold Tees tees (slope 125, rating 73.4) at Catawba Country Club would have a course handicap of 18 and an expected score of approximately 90. This is calculated using the USGA World Handicap System formula: Course Handicap = Handicap Index × (Slope / 113) + (Course Rating − Par).
